Hello everyone. Im new here. :) Thanks. Anyway, is there any way that I can link my Kross2 with Nanokontrol2? Please need some help. I wanna assign the knobs and sliders of my Nanokontrol with the features of Kross.

Posted: Wed Feb 13, 2019 4:01 am
by megamarkd
You'll need a USB MIDI host of some sort to give the Nanokontrol a DIN plug MIDI port. Kenton make a decent one, but I'd suggest paying a few dollars more for an iConnectivity box. Do an internet search for "USB MIDI Host" to find what options are out there.
Other than that you'll need a computer with a MIDI interface.
